V4L/DVB: OMAP_VOUT: fix: Replaced dma-sg with dma-contig
authorVaibhav Hiremath <hvaibhav@ti.com>
Thu, 27 May 2010 11:17:08 +0000 (08:17 -0300)
committerMauro Carvalho Chehab <mchehab@redhat.com>
Thu, 8 Jul 2010 19:49:37 +0000 (16:49 -0300)
Actually OMAP doesn't support scatter-gather DMA for
Display subsystem but due to legacy coding it has been overlooked
till now.
